For your prenup to be valid in Ohio, you need to comply with the following requirements: The contract must be signed by both parties; The agreement must be entered voluntarily (no duress, undue influence, fraud); The agreement cannot contain unconscionable provisions; Webb11 nov. 2024 · In a divorce, Ohio law classifies property as either separate property or marital property. Marital property is divided between the spouses, while separate property (which includes passive income from and appreciation on that property) remains with the spouse that brought it to the marriage.

The agreement must be signed prior to being legally married. jamie theakston childrenWebb1 jan. 2024 · Ohio joins 48 other states that allow married couples to change their prenuptial agreements. Under Senate Bill 210, married couples can draw-up postnuptial agreements and change or cancel previously agreed upon terms.
